Among the megaship lines Princess Cruises and Celebrity Cruises share top honors with policies that ban smoking in all staterooms on stateroom balconies and in almost all public areas save for designated smoking areas in some bars and lounges and designated sections of the open decks. Smoking is prohibited in all areas of Royal Caribbean ships except for the starboard side of open decks and a designated area of a public room.
